Reliability Score
We exist to connect anglers to fishing guides everywhere. And just like you, we want this to be a memorable experience for all. That’s why a good track record of providing a reliable service will go a long way in putting you among the first captains customers will see.
The reliability score tracks how many trips you accept and carry out when the conditions allow. The higher your score, the higher your chances of ranking well and getting noticed. On the other hand, if you’re constantly declining and canceling trips due to things like inaccurate availability, your ranking will take a hit.
Don’t worry, though. Canceling due to unforeseen circumstances like bad weather doesn’t affect your reliability score or your visibility.
Your reliability score is one of the most important factors in determining your ranking, but there are others. We’ll cover how those influence your visibility in the chapters below. If you’d like to learn more about rankings in particular, check out our in-depth article.
Inspiring Trust
Rankings play a big part in how many people will see you, but there’s a lot more to it than that. In fact, customers don’t always book the number-one-ranked captains, so there are additional ways for you to stand out. One of these is showing customers that you’re trustworthy.
Positive Verified Reviews
Nothing says good service like a 5-star review. In fact, over 90% of online buyers say that they base their purchase decisions on them. For FishingBooker customers, reviews build trust and realistic expectations. That’s why we display the number of reviews you’ve collected right in the search results.
A collection of positive verified reviews don’t just tell the world how awesome you are – they also give you a healthy ranking boost. That’s why you should always remember to ask your customers to leave reviews after the trip. But don’t worry, we will too!
If you’ve just published your listing, you can invite your own customers to leave reviews to give yourself a running start. While you’re at it, you can also recommend that customers add their own photos to give you extra credibility.
Note that these “non-verified” reviews give your visibility a smaller ranking boost compared to verified ones. Still, they’re a neat way of showing that you have a track record of satisfied customers.

We know that having to compete with illegitimate charter operators is frustrating! That’s why we worked hard to make sure that only legitimate fishing guides are listed on FishingBooker. This is possible thanks to what you know as verification.
To be visible on FishingBooker, every charter operator must submit their credentials. These serve to prove your identity, your guide certifications, and that your boat is safe to take customers on.
There are three levels of verification, and each influences your visibility on FishingBooker.
Unverified – Invisible. You haven’t submitted your documents yet, so we’re not able to verify your identity or that you’re a legitimate charter operator. Your listing won’t have a badge and won’t be visible to customers until we can verify you.
If you haven’t verified yet, visit this page to see a step-by-step guide on how to do so.
Basic Check – Visible with no ranking boost. You’ve provided us with your credentials, but a certain document is missing or has expired. You’ll still be visible to customers but you won’t receive the same ranking boost as a fully verified listing.
Don’t worry, as soon as one of your documents expires, we’ll let you know. Check your notifications to see which document you need to upload to become fully verified.
Enhanced Check – Fully Verified with a ranking boost. You’ve uploaded all your documents – your listing boasts a green badge and receives a boost in ranking – hurray!

Over 70% of trips on FishingBooker come through Instant Book. Customers care about having their reservation instantly confirmed, which is why listings with this feature get a dedicated badge, as well as a good boost in the rankings.
Note that you get an Instant Book ranking boost when customers are looking at dates that you’re available on, within your Instant Book notice period.
Half of all bookings come with less than 7 days notice. And one in three people will book a trip that’s less than three days away. Here’s how you can adjust your Instant Book notice period to give yourself a chance to land these customers!
Your Location
When customers search for charters in a certain location, they’re presented with all the available fishing guides that operate within a 30 mile radius. Some places are remote, and others get booked up fast, so it’s important that customers are able to find alternatives.
To present the most relevant options, our ranking algorithm favors listings that are precisely where customers want to go. The further listings are from the desired location, the less likely they are to rank on top. In other words, your listing can show up in results for nearby locations, but with a note that says how far away it is.
Still, a listing that’s a couple of miles away can sometimes rank above listings that are “right on the spot.” If your listing has Instant Book, a great reliability score, lots of verified reviews, and good commission, you could rank above a closer one that doesn’t have such strong ranking signals!

Commission Percentage
As you might know, investing a higher commission can give you a noticeable ranking push. But that doesn’t make it the be-all and end-all of ranking. Building up the factors we previously mentioned will do a lot more for your visibility than just ramping up the commission percentage.
Here’s one way you can look at it: If you’ve already nailed all of the above, investing a higher commission can give your visibility an additional nudge. This works well if you’re operating in a competitive area, and you want to give yourself another advantage.
Last but not least, the commission isn’t set in stone. In fact, you can change it at any time, depending on your situation. Just know that changing the commission won’t affect the trips you’ve already accepted beforehand.
